As an Enneagram Type 5, navigating life can present its own set of unique challenges. Enneagram Type 5s are often analytical, introspective, and creative individuals who are driven by a desire for knowledge and understanding. However, this drive can sometimes lead to a sense of detachment from the world around them, making it difficult to form meaningful connections or pursue personal growth.
If you’re an Enneagram Type 5 seeking to achieve personal growth and navigate life more effectively, it’s important to consider some key strategies that can help you better understand yourself and connect with others. Here are a few tips to keep in mind:
Understand your strengths and weaknesses: Although Enneagram Type 5s are often seen as highly intelligent and perceptive individuals, they can also struggle with emotional intimacy and social interactions. By taking the time to get to know your strengths and weaknesses, you can better address areas that may be holding you back.
Develop your emotional intelligence: Emotional intelligence involves being able to identify and manage your own emotions, as well as understand and empathize with the emotions of others. For Enneagram Type 5s, developing emotional intelligence can be a powerful tool to build stronger relationships and navigate social situations with more ease.
Challenge your limiting beliefs: Enneagram Type 5s often have a tendency to get stuck in their own heads and become paralyzed by limiting beliefs. By challenging these beliefs and reframing your thoughts, you can shift your perspective and open yourself up to new opportunities.
Seek out new experiences: As an Enneagram Type 5, it’s easy to fall into the trap of sticking to what’s familiar and comfortable. However, challenging yourself to try new things can be a powerful way to expand your horizons and develop personally and professionally.
Connect with a supportive community: Although Enneagram Type 5s may struggle with social connections, finding a supportive community can be incredibly beneficial. Whether through shared interests or a specific Enneagram Type 5 group, connecting with others who understand your struggles and can offer support can be a powerful way to navigate life more effectively.
As you work to navigate life as an Enneagram Type 5, remember that personal growth is a journey, not a destination. By adopting a growth mindset and embracing opportunities for self-reflection and improvement, you can move closer to achieving your goals and living a more meaningful and fulfilling life.
